NACAC Awards
To honor special individuals, groups, and organizations who have contributed their service to promote adoption and improve child welfare, NACAC holds an annual awards ceremony. This year’s winners have spent many years providing invaluable services and support to children and families, and we look forward to publicly acknowledging their dedication and commitment.
Awards were given at the 2010 NACAC conference in Hartford, Connecticut.

2010 Award Winners
Child Advocate of the Year
Dr. Gerald Mallon, Hunter College, New York
Friend of Children
Dr. John Raible, University of Nebraska
Parent Group of the Year
Adoption Support for Kentucky
Corporate Award for Special Achievement in Adoption
Ad Council, New York
Youth Advocate of the Year
Jarel Melendez, New York
Adoption Activists
- WTNH-8/Wednesday’s Child Team (Ted Koppy, Jim Bagley, George DeYounge, Adam Francis, Ken Melech, & Keith Porter), Connecticut
- Lisa Maynard, Hillside Children’s Center, New York
- The Honorable David Gooding, circuit court judge, Florida
- The Honorable Erminie Cohen, former senator/New Brunswick Adoption Foundation
- Tammy Jacobson, St. Vincent’s Special Needs Services, Connecticut
